monograph

Definitions

A detailed written study of a single specialized subject or an aspect of it.

A scholarly book or treatise on a specific, limited topic.

Examples

The professor spent five years researching and writing a detailed monograph on the migration patterns of arctic birds.

The library's special collection includes a rare monograph written by the founder of the university in the late nineteenth century.

Synonyms

treatise dissertation paper study thesis tract essay

Antonyms

anthology miscellany compilation collection omnibus digest encyclopedia
